#95491e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#95491e is composed of 58.4% red, 28.6%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51% magenta, 79.9%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 21.7 degrees, a saturation of 66.5% and a lightness of 35.1%. #95491e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ff923c with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#95491e color description : Dark orange [Brown tone].
#95491e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#95491e has RGB values of R:149, G:73,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.8,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9783582.
